Pestillence runs change everything, your builds get tested and there are some things I want to criticize:

  • versatility: Maybe an EA-problem, but there are only a few weapons and Runes that feel endgame viable, mostly because of dmg scaling. I guess you wanted to have different weapons of the same type with different dmg, which is kind of wierd, because everything else scales relatively even, though it is fine the way it is
  • Defense: there is like the 1 go-to Modifier “dmg-res on durability”. I tried them all, and full Pestillence you are either a 2 hit, or immortal with dmg res, which makes elemental and physical resistance useless modifiers
  • Low-life: Ok, first build to run full content was a low life, and it felt amazing. You craft and grind there, and then you oneshot yourself through the world. Yet again, the downside should be punished, being a one or at least a two hit. But the scaling of double defense makes lowlife build tankier than full-focus builds, which is wierd
  • Armor: Plate is´nt worth it. It´s sooooo many Attribute Points, for being incredibly slow, to tanking just a bit more. You still get staggered if you block everything, and you still need to dodge, and you cant really run out of danger zones. Maybe that is intended, but it´s also in the category, a bit wierd. (maybe you just block yourself from lightweight and you only need a reasonable amount of equip load to be medium) though I know, it´s gonna change with the new class system
